HomeMy WebLinkAboutresolution.council.135-25RESOLUTION NO. 135
(SERIES OF 2025)
A RESOLUTION OF TH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F ASPEN,
COLORADO SETTING THE 2025 MUNICIPAL MILL LEVY RATES AND
CERTIFYING SAME TO THE BOARD OF COUNTY COMMISSIONERS FOR
PITKIN COUNTY.
WHEREAS, the City Manager, designated by Charter to prepare the budget, has
prepared and submitted to the Mayor and City Council the Annual Budget for the City of
Aspen, Colorado for the fiscal year beginning January 1, 2026 and ending December 31,
2026; and
WHEREAS, the net assessed valuation of the taxable property for the year 2025
in the City of Aspen returned by the County Assessor of Pitkin County was certified on
November 29, 2025, is the sum of $2,837,242,7906 and
WHEREAS, the net assessed valuation of taxable property in Aspen decreased
approximately -3.2% between 2024 and 2025 assessment years; and
WHEREAS, under section 9.9 of its Home Rule Charter, the City of Aspen shall
constitute a levy of the property taxes incorporated into its adopted budgets and
WHEREAS, a general purpose mill levy has been established at an amount not to
exceed 5.410 mills, and is calculated to produce gross ad valorem tax proceeds in the
amount of $15,349,483 for collection year 2026; based upon the assessed valuation as
determined by the County Assessor, and
WHEREAS, a temporary reduction in general property tax collections is desired
by the City Council in order to reduce the tax burden on owners of taxable property within
the City of Aspen while preserving the City's ability to increase property taxes to levels
previously authorized by City of Aspen voters as described above, and
WHEREAS, C.R.S. section 39-1-111.5 authorizes a local government to certify a
refund in the form of a temporary property tax credit or a temporary mill levy rate
reduction, provided that the certification includes the gross mill levy, the temporary
property tax credit or temporary mill levy rate reduction expressed in mill levy equivalents,
and the net mill levy and under C.R.S. section 3 9-1-111.5(4), the Assessor shall, concurrent
with delivery of tax warrants to the Treasurer, itemize duly certified temporary property
tax credits or temporary mill levy rate reductions in the manner set forth in C.R.S. section
3 94411.5 (2), and under C.R.S. section 3 9-1-111.5 (5) the tax statements shall indicate by
footnote which local government mill levies reflect a temporary property tax credit or
temporary mill levy rate reduction for the purpose of effecting a refund, and
WHEREAS, voter approval on November 6, 2007 established the separate City's
Stormwater Fund mill levy rate at an amount not to exceed 0.650 mils upon each dollar of
assessed valuation on all taxable property within the City annually with no date of
expiration, permitting collection of property tax revenues in excess of the mill levy
limitation provided in Article X, Section 20 or the Colorado Constitution for property tax
collection in all future years beginning in 2008, and
WHEREAS, said mill levy rate is calculated to produce gross ad valorem tax proceeds in
the amount of $1,844,208 for collection year 2026; based upon the net assessed valuation
of the City of Aspen as determined by the County Assessor.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ED THAT THE CITY COUNCIL OF
THE CITY OF ASPEN, Colorado hereby approves and adopts the following:
SECTION 1
For the purpose of balancing the 2026 budget, and providing a reasonable closing
fund balance for said fiscal year, levies the following taxes upon each dollar of the total
valuation for assessment of all taxable property within the City of Aspen for the year 20250,
that a temporary mill levy rate reduction is authorized; and that the individual mill levies
are expressed in terms of the gross mill levy, the temporary mill levy rate reduction shown
in mill levy equivalents, and the net mill levy as shown below, which includes a temporary
credit of 1.770 mills for the General Purpose mill levy:
